Manipur not in favour of changing financial year
Nagaland Post | Imphal, Nov. 3:
Manipur government has expressed reluctance to Centre’s move to change the financial year from April-March to a different sequence of months. Government of India is examining the desirability and feasibility of having a new financial or fiscal year. Presently, the financial year followed by governments in India runs from 1st April to the following 31st March.
An official source Thursday said that Manipur government received a communiqué from the Union finance ministry expressing Centre’s desire to change the presently followed finance year in August this year.
